文档章节

ORA-01008 字段类型不匹配

V
 V
发布于 2012/10/24 22:17
字数 203
阅读 128
收藏 0

这几天在搞一个mybatis的项目,遇到了ORA-01008 字段类型不匹配错误

到网上一搜,遇到此问题的还大有人在,说来说去都是在谈sql语句这一块

我也吸取人家的经验,老在我的sql语句这一块去着手解决,可查来查去,发

觉sql一点问题都没有啊,后来不经意间看到mapping文件里的 statementType属性里写着“STATEMENT”

然后随手改成PREPARED,这一不经意间这个问题就解决了

后来总结了下,要么就不要写这个属性,要么就得弄明白了你这个语句是用来干嘛的再去配这个属性,要

不出了问题还真是不好找

© 著作权归作者所有

共有 人打赏支持
V

V

粉丝 24
博文 60
码字总数 7265
作品 0
深圳
高级程序员
私信 提问
Oracle存储过程中字段赋值,类型问题

存储过程中定义变量 v_a number(18,2) 然后 通过 select a into va from tablea; 其中table_a中的字段a类型为number(18,2) 执行存储过程是报错。ORA-01861:文字与格式字符串不匹配。 没明白...

love思旗
2016/04/06
56
0
Log4net中的调错

在使用log4net时,感觉最麻烦的就是配置文件了,为了使用方便,我不得不先准备好一个完整的配置文件方案,测试了输出到文本、控制台、windows事件、SQL Server数据库都没有问题,但输出到ora...

gisweis
2015/09/29
0
0
OTL 知识点及执行异常错误处理

1.otlsqlhandle.getrpc(): 含义:已经取出或插入几次参数。注意:delete时,一直为0。 2.字段设置的大小要一致。 如:userid varchar2[5] ,则操作时,user_id<char[6]>,而输入的sUserId[6]大...

feelwind
2015/09/21
600
0
oracle报错信息对应的编码参照

ORA-00001: 违反唯一约束条件 (.)ORA-00017: 请求会话以设置跟踪事件ORA-00018: 超出最大会话数ORA-00019: 超出最大会话许可数ORA-00020: 超出最大进程数 ()ORA-00021: 会话附属于其它某些进...

继仕zac
2015/04/02
0
0
关于mysql出现java.sql.SQLException错误!

java.sql.SQLException错误! ORA-00904: --invalid column name 无效列名 ORA-00942:  --table or view does not exist 表或者视图不存在 ORA-01400:  --cannot insert NULL into () 不能......

费氏家族
2017/10/24
0
0

没有更多内容

加载失败,请刷新页面

加载更多

linux中常用标识---不定期更新

LINUX常用标识符: 1 & && | || &: 表示进程在后台运行 例如 redis-server & 不是所有后台运行都是& 比如es ./bin/elasticsearch -d es后台运行&&: 第一个命令执行成功后 才执行后面的命令...

geek土拨鼠
25分钟前
1
0
Mybatis 中$与#的区别,预防SQL注入

一直没注意Mybatis 中$与#的区别,当然也是更习惯使用#,没想到避免了SQL注入,但是由于要处理项目中安全渗透的问题,不可避免的又遇到了这个问题,特此记录一下。 首先是共同点: 在mybatis...

大雁南飞了
41分钟前
0
0
Cydia的基石:MobileSubstrate

在MAC与IOS平台上,动态库的后缀一般是dylid,而加载这些动态库的程序叫做dynamic linker(dyld)。这个程序有很多的环境变量来设置程序的一些行为,最为常用的一个环境变量叫做"DYLD_INSERT_...

HeroHY
43分钟前
1
0
Spring Clould负载均衡重要组件:Ribbon中重要类的用法

Ribbon是Spring Cloud Netflix全家桶中负责负载均衡的组件,它是一组类库的集合。通过Ribbon,程序员能在不涉及到具体实现细节的基础上“透明”地用到负载均衡,而不必在项目里过多地编写实现...

Ala6
53分钟前
0
0
让 linux 删除能够进入回收站

可以参考这个贴子 https://blog.csdn.net/F8qG7f9YD02Pe/article/details/79543316 从那个git地址 把saferm.sh下载下来 把saferm.sh复制到 /usr/bin 目录下 在用~/目下 的.bashrc 下加一句这...

shzwork
今天
1
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部